2. Optimized Customer Support with Watson Assistant

Watson AI's customer engagement tool, Watson Assistant, uses NLP to provide consistent, personalized, and automated customer responses. Startups can use Watson Assistant to build conversational AI tools that reduce customer service costs while shining in responsiveness - unlocking 96% customer satisfaction ratings, according to recent industry stats.

6. Data Science Tools Tailored for Startups

For data-driven entrepreneurs, IBM Watson Studio offers an intuitive environment to design, train, and optimize machine learning models without requiring advanced coding skills. Watson’s ability to integrate with cloud solutions like AWS and GCP opens doors for collaboration and scalability.

Avoid Common Mistakes with AI Integration

Implementing Watson AI can supercharge your startup - but only if done right. Here are some common mistakes to avoid:
  • Over-reliance: AI is powerful, but it’s not infallible. Pair AI insights with your unique perspective.
  • Ignoring Feedback: AI tools like Watson thrive on updated data, so make regular refinements based on feedback.
  • Neglecting Team Collaboration: Watson saves time across workflows, but failing to encourage team involvement can stifle startup innovation.
